German carmaker Mercedes opened a new battery factory in the southern US state of Alabama on Tuesday, a key part of its plans to ramp up production of electric cars in the US. Chief executive Ola Källenius called it a “milestone” as he opened the factory, which is adjacent to an existing car plant. In a few months, the two plants will churn out EQS and EQE models of the company’s sport utility vehicles (SUVs).
